About Reach Cyber CS

Reach Cyber CS is one of the substantial unified-grade schools in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ania, run under Reach Cyber CS, with 5,721 students on its rolls from grades K through 12. That puts it 215% above the typical public school in Pennsylvania, which averages around 1,819 students.

Reach Cyber CS is the operating authority for Reach Cyber CS, handling staffing, calendars, and reporting to the state department of education.

On the student-mix side, Reach Cyber CS logs that 50% of students identify as White, with the remaining enrollment distributed across several groups. Other groups include 23% Black, 16% Hispanic, 10% multiracial. By comparison, Dauphin County as a whole is about 63% White, so the school skews noticeably less White than its surroundings.

On the income-and-resources front, The school currently runs with 509 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 11.2:1. The state averages around 15.5: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. About 44%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. Set against Dauphin County (around 59%), the school's rate is somewhat below typical.

In the area at large, the surrounding county (Dauphin County) logs that median household income runs about $76,242, about 34%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and roughly 9% of residents live below the federal poverty line. In all, Dauphin County runs 75 public schools (combined enrollment of about 72,718 students), of which Reach Cyber CS is one.

South Side El Sch is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.7 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Reach Cyber CS.

The school occupies a residential site. Reach Cyber CS operates as a public charter school, meaning it is publicly funded but governed independently of the surrounding district's traditional schools. Reach Cyber CS delivers learning online rather than in a traditional classroom setting.

Trend over the last 7 years. Reach Cyber CS's enrollment has expanded 201% since 2018, when it stood at 1,898 (now 5,721). The White share of enrollment contracted from 58% to 50% over that span. The student-to-teacher ratio tightened from 28.8:1 in 2018 to 11.2:1 today.
